Output 26c61c921a39f1c223779bacad70985dba668fb1d86a0d07d730389706c424fe:1

value
13259236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f36fd406882bc1b6b0f0093bce323719ea4f20c OP_EQUAL
address
3DHfcdLNUwVuqXLoBm8e8ynLrWT1eeC7d6
transaction
26c61c921a39f1c223779bacad70985dba668fb1d86a0d07d730389706c424fe
spent
true